How do I create a client portal so they can access invoices/quotes/raise support tickets? We’re currently getting a website developed, however, I don’t know how to create a client facing portal, where users can login, raise support tickets, and access key documents including contracts, invoices ect.
Answer
There are a few client portal alternatives to choose from including WordPress client portal plugins, software that stores client documents and project management software where you give clients access to their project & included files. To create the portal, you’ll need to hire a Business Systems Analyst to ensure the best customer experience.
